Naturally, Trump’s huge tariffs on Chinese language-produced items is aimed toward hurting China and serving to the US. Nonetheless, other than the fundamental logic of the tariffs being in severe query, there are usually uncomfortable side effects to all of our actions that we didn’t initially think about, and much more so in sophisticated, large-scale actions like tariff wars.
There have been the anticipated responses to Donald Trump’s inane tariffs, akin to counter-tariffs. Nonetheless, one attention-grabbing facet impact was already effervescent up yesterday. I seen it far down in an article from The Guardian. “China’s commerce minister, Wang Wentao, has stated in talks along with his Malaysian counterpart that they’re prepared to work with Asean buying and selling companions to strengthen coordination,” they reported. “He additionally spoke to the EU commerce and safety commissioner on Tuesday, saying China was prepared to deepen commerce, funding and industrial cooperation, and that China and the EU would instantly restart negotiations on electrical autos.” (Emphasis added.)
Wow. Growth. The EU labored laborious to dam Chinese language EVs by way of excessive tariffs on them, however Trump’s commerce warfare apparently pissed off and unsettled Europe a lot that its now open to renegotiating the tariffs placed on EVs produced in China. What’s that about “the enemy of my enemy is my buddy?” Donald Trump’s insistence on making the US an enemy of the EU seems to be pushing the EU into China’s arms.
Or possibly it’s simply that this entire commerce warfare nonsense acquired some EU leaders eager about simply how counterproductive tariffs are. Possibly they realized that if Chinese language EV producers may import EVs extra cheaply, that will put stress on European automakers to compete higher, to cease whining about CO2 targets, and to truly promote extra EVs. It will undoubtedly elevate total EV adoption charges on the continent.
Anyway, so, paradoxically, Trump’s campaign towards China — and the world as a complete — might find yourself serving to Chinese language EV producers like BYD, NIO, XPENG, and Zeekr. The European EV market is large. If the EU is prepared to cut back tariffs on Chinese language EVs, BYD, NIO, XPENG, Zeekr, and different corporations producing EVs in China may discover themselves making many extra gross sales in Europe and rising sooner total.

In fact, it’s potential that restarting negotiations on electrical automobile tariffs gained’t lead anyplace. Maybe they gained’t be capable to come to a compromise that’s extra favorable to Chinese language EVs and the European shoppers who wish to purchase them. Restarting conversations round this so quickly after the laws took impact is promising, although.
